DO NOT pry the round seals out as shown!! The way shown here is a great way to break your valve cover. Turn it right side up and gently knock them out with a screwdriver/hammer from above. I ended up paying for a used replacement valve cover about 4 years ago because the mechanic thought that prying them like this was the best way. They are expensive. Use your head.

Thank you for this wonderful video! Curious, why didn't you use anaerobic seal?
@MrThos1138
7 жыл бұрын
I try to avoid sealant if the mating surfaces are clean and not damaged, it is also important to use a good quality gasket and to use a torque wrench to tighten the bolts to the proper torque. This will prevent the over-tightening of the bolts or have a situation where all the bolts have been tightened in an inconsistent manner. I have found that the issue with a new gasket leaking after replacement is that the bolts were tightened too much which caused the gasket to be squeezed flat. Remember that the head and the valve cover will heat up differently and the gasket is designed to allow for both to expand and contract while maintaining a seal between them. I replaced them about a year ago and I tightened all the bolts as much as I can. Now it still leaked. What have I done wrong? :(
@MrThos1138
8 жыл бұрын
A couple of things may be the issue. The bolts should be tightened down to the torque specified and not as tight as you can get them. Doing that causes the seal to become over compressed. When the engine gets hot the block expands a bit which causes the seal to be squeezed even more which could cause it to leak. Also not tightening the bolts from the center of the cover out as shown in the video could also cause a leak on one end.

Haynes repair manual shows to torque in 2 steps. Step 1 is 35-52 in-lbs and Step 2 is 72-84 in-lbs. Just and FYI...
@MrThos1138
2 жыл бұрын
Thanks Danny. My Haynes only specified working from the center of the valve cover out toward the ends, tighten the valve cover bolts gradually and evenly, in a crisscross fashion, to 72-84 in-lbs. The 2 step will work as well. Great input.
